Hello everyone
We are capturing data with M300 + L1 and preprocessing with the free version of Terra. (For forestry studies)
On the web  DJI says that if you change to the pro version you win in:
“Lidar Point Cloud Accuracy Optimization and Lidar Point Cloud Smoothing”
Anyone knows if the improvement is better enough to think in change to Pro version?

Does Anyone have any idea how much it improves?

Thank you !!

Hi,

For forestry it is not useful. We don't need huge precision. Anyway, the L1 itself is not very precise.

Better to invest the budget in serious post-processing software. TerraSolid + GlobalMapper or even Agisoft Metashape which will allow you to correct the altitude according to a geoid and to classify the terrain points.

Terra is not made for this. I have the Pro version, I never use the associated features.

I can send you an example of a conifer plot with and without optimization if you want to get a clear idea.  The difference is not obvious.  
For urban work its a bit better.  The noise on the roofs and the road is reduced.  Even if since the last update there is the smooth pointcloud option.  It is a function included in the free version and it gives a good result for the ground.  It's perfect because that's what interests us.

For wich purposes are you using LiDAR, inventory ?

I sent you the links to the files in PM.

You will notice first that the files all have a similar number of Gb. +/- 3kb
When you compare the point cloud of the free and the paid features, you have to keep your eyes open to see the difference. There is one. But honestly for the forest inventory it's not worth paying the price DJI is asking for the pro version.

>which will allow you to correct the altitude according to a geoid

This is 100% possible in Terra. I do it everyday. Then I just import the point cloud into Pix4dsurvey or Virtual Surveyor. Terra actually has some of the best support for CRS's now and full support for NAD 83 in usFT and NAVD88 with all the geoids.

I just tested it with the latest version. Always the same result. Regardless of the geoid selected, the clouds overlap perfectly. While there should be about 20 meter of separation at this location.
